Spring Run for CanTeen

-

The sound of hooves will be replaced by the sound of Harleys this Saturday when the Harley Hawke’s Bay Motorcycle Club holds its annual fundraiser for CanTeen.

All profits from the 10th anniversar­y of the Spring Run, held at the Hawke’s Bay Racecourse, will go directly to CanTeen Hawke’s Bay, says organiser Antony Huckle.

“Prior to 2009 we used to combine efforts with Trucking for Life but we felt that a more local approach would benefit the local CanTeen branch so the first Spring Run was conceived,” Antony says.

The Spring Run is all about supporting CanTeen and is open to the wider biker community. Antony says since its inception in 2009, the annual charity ride attracts around 400 social motorcycli­sts, travelling from as far away as Christchur­ch.

“This event runs rain or shine and has built up a favourable reputation amongst the riding fraternity — we’ll make a significan­t donation to the Hawke’s Bay branch.”

Antony says there are plenty of tickets for sale.

“The more support we get the bigger the difference we can make for CanTeen. We’re firm believers in what they do for their members.”

CanTeen has a clear focus on the needs of young people living with cancer, Antony says.

“CanTeen’s foundation was built upon the fundamenta­l belief that young people — through meeting, talking and sharing their experience­s — are better able to cope with the uncertaint­ies of living with cancer and anything we can do to support these young people is awesome.”

Friday night is a meet and greet and the gates open for registrati­on at 9am at the Hawke’s Bay Race Course the following day for the Spring Run. “We’ll let everyone mingle and grab a coffee or bacon sandwich prior to leaving for the ride at about 11am. We’ll return to the racecourse later in the afternoon after the ride where everyone tends to catch up with old mates, grab a drink and a bit of dinner — then party on into the night with live music provided this year by the Rocker Covers. ”
